This property has a mix of Category A and Category B sales. Category A means sales at market value in an arms length transaction. Category B may have been a repossession, power of sale, sale to a company or social landlord, a part transfer, sale of a parking space or simply where the property type is not known. These may not be representative of true market value and could skew the data below.
